The town of Ravello is the lofty aristocrat of the Amalfi Coast and has brought in musicians, authors and artists for centuries. It is a must-visit, particularly for those remaining the night to appreciate its wonderful yards and knockout views from spots like Rental property Rufolo (which inspired Wagner to compose Parsifal) and Villa Cimbrone.
A precise must-see is the stunning 11th-century St Andrew's Cathedral and its amazingly decorated mosaics. You can also discover the lovely little laneways, appreciating the picturesque stores and cafés. Be sure to come by the famous Da Paolino restaurant under its guiding lemon trees for some genuine Italian food.
Positano
Positano is a fanciful destination that will leave you amazed of the beauty of this Italian coastline. This community has been the location for countless movies like The Mail copyright, The Postino, and Pablo Neruda and is home to a sensational basilica, delicious food, enchanting individuals, and so much more.
Invest time being familiar with this stunning community with a walk around its winding streets lined with vivid homes and shops. If you're feeling up for a bit of workout, trek the famous Il Sentiero degli Dei path that neglects Positano.
A watercraft scenic tour is also a terrific means to see this gorgeous shoreline from the water and will certainly make you seem like a motion picture celebrity as you sail by beautiful cliffs, beaches, and coves. The perfect season for a private yacht charter in Positano is from June to August when temperatures are cozy yet not too hot. This enables comfy hiking along the beautiful coastal trails and a refreshing swim in the crystal clear Mediterranean Sea.
Capri
Begin your exclusive boat for the day, and explore Capri's most famous attractions. Spend time in the notorious Piazzetta, a central square that is the whipping heart of the island. Stroll via the streets and uncover shops and outside cafes.
At the end of your day, delight in a spectacular view from the Faraglioni rock formations. On the way up, stop in the Charterhouse of St Giacomo, a medieval monestary and gallery.
Capri's excellent coastlines, rocky coves, and want tree-strewn landscapes have cast a spell on visitors considering that ancient times. It was even the favorite place of Roman Emperor Tiberius. Even nowadays, the island draws in the rich and gorgeous with all-inclusive yacht charters its gorgeous suites set down atop high cliffs. Stray down tidy pathways with bright blossoms on one side and spectacular views on the various other. For the very best experience, pack a mix of comfortable clothes like shorts and tees and light linen t-shirts or polos for supper.
